python
m0_46352883
这个作者很懒,什么都没留下…
展开
-
再谈字符串倒序
1.用匿名函数 lambda() a = ‘12345’ print reduce(lambda x,y: y+x , a) 1 2 3 2.用循环 a = ‘12345’ for x in range(len(a)): print a[-(x+1)], 1 2 3 4 3.利用字符串的特征,字符串相加 a = ‘12345’ #利用字符串能相加 l=’’ for x in a: l = x + l print l 刚开始我一直不知道reverse怎么不能用,后来发现这是列表啊列表!!列表的倒序打印才是可以原创 2020-10-05 20:36:37 · 78 阅读 · 0 评论 -
Python-切片与字符串逆序
字符串逆序 题目3.字符串逆序 描述:给你一个字符串 a, 如a=‘12345’,对a进行逆序输出a。 分析:此题用切片的方法最好了 答案: print a[::-1] tip1:首先是常见的切片知识点的错误 如:s[0:3]是包含0、1、2并不包括3;s[2,5]包含2、3、4… tip2:其次是不常见的[::] [::-1]表示翻转,倒序打印。如’abcd’→dcba [::2]表示倒着过来,隔一个取一个的操作。如’abcdefg’→geca 欢迎使用Markdown编辑器 你好! 这是你第一次使用 M原创 2020-10-05 20:11:52 · 878 阅读 · 0 评论